TL;DR: Google has announced an upgrade to its Gemini for Home service, introducing a 'continued conversations' feature that allows users to interact naturally without needing to repeat the wake word. This feature is now available in all supported languages and regions, enhancing the user experience by keeping the microphone active for follow-up questions.
